NECN reported that Fran’s Place, in Lynn, MA will close one week from today on Monday, September 26. The business has been in owner Jay Collins’ family since the 1920s, when it opened as a tavern at another location before moving to the current location as Lighthouse Cafe in the 1940s and ultimately Fran’s Place in the ’70s.
The sale of the property will likely be completed by the end of the month. A goodbye party is scheduled for this Saturday. For more information check out their event page on facebook.
